666 is an abundant number. It is the sum of the squares of the first seven prime numbers.
Since 36 is both square and triangular, 666 is the sixth number of the form n2(n2 + 1) / 2 (triangular squares) and the eighth number of the form n(n + 1)(n2 + n + 2) / 8 (doubly triangular numbers.)
There is no number whose value of Euler's totient function ö is 666, making it a nontotient.
The harmonic mean of the digits of 666 is an integer: 3/(1/6 + 1/6 + 1/6) = 6. 666 is the 54th number with this property.
In base 10, 666 is a palindromic number, a repdigit and a Smith number. A prime reciprocal magic square based on 1/149 in base 10 has a magic total of 666.
The Roman numeral representation of the number 666 (DCLXVI) uses once each the Roman numeral symbols with values under 1,000, and they occur in exact reverse order of their respective values (D = 500, C = 100, L = 50, X = 10, V = 5, I = 1).
